What started out in 2022 as a book project with my dear colleague Iimay Ho, and with financial support from Working Families Party and Solidaire, has transformed into much more. Organize the Rich is now a multimedia writing, video and audio project, sharing interviews, stories and analysis about what it means to organize the rich as part of multiracial working class led movements.
It is supported financially by Solidaire along with Resource Generation and several individual donors. It has a wonderful advisory committee of leaders in this work that includes Erin Heaney (SURJ), Yahya Alazrak (Resource Generation), Rajasvini Bhansali (Solidaire), Chuck Collins (Institute for Policy Studies), Braeden Lentz (Working Families Party), Iimay Ho (Local Progress), Alex Tom (Center for Empowered Politics), Elspeth Gilmore (Trust Web), and Taj James (Full Spectrum Labs).

This conversation is more timely than ever.
It is vital that we engage and organize a crew of wealthy people to side with working class led pro-democracy forces. We need a mighty, cross-class coalition, led by the working class, with a disciplined and determined crew of managerial and owning class organizers, to rebuild a society around our collective health and well-being.
How do we get there? I wish we had a road map! What I know is that we’ll be more powerful and effective if we build off of what’s come before.
